About Xuesong Wang
Xuesong Wang is a scholar working on Surgery,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, Physiology, Orthopedics and Sports Medicine and Cancer Research, having authored 20 papers that have together received 383 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Arrhythmias and Treatments (2 papers), Total Knee Arthroplasty Outcomes (2 papers), Cardiac electrophysiology and arrhythmias (2 papers), Knee injuries and reconstruction techniques (2 papers), Cardiac pacing and defibrillation studies (2 papers), Immune cells in cancer (2 papers), Hemophilia Treatment and Research (1 paper) and Long-Term Effects of COVID-19 (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Geriatrics and Gerontology (51 citations), Toxicology (21 citations), Orthopedics and Sports Medicine (41 citations), Family Practice (7 citations) and Surgery (135 citations). Xuesong Wang has collaborated with scholars based in China, Canada and Spain. Frequent co-authors include Hua Feng, Hui Zhang, Lei Hong, Xieyuan Jiang, Paula A. Rochon, Jun Guan, Peter C. Austin, Kenneth Lam, Nathan M. Stall and Andrea Gruneir. Their work appears in journals such as Nutrition & Metabolism, Arthroscopy The Journal of Arthroscopic and Related Surgery, Journal of the American Geriatrics Society, The Journal of Gene Medicine and Movement Disorders.
